AutoPostBack没有开火

时间:2014-07-01 18:57:31

标签: asp.net vb.net telerik postback rad-controls

我在RadGrid,下拉列表和按钮上使用AutoPostBack时遇到问题。每当数据列在RadGrid上进行过滤/排序,每当ddl被更改时,以及按下按钮时,我都会将其设置为自动回发。我很遗憾无法让它发挥作用。我有AutoPostBackOnFilter =" true"为我要回发的每一列设置。我有AutoPostBack =" true"在ddl和按钮上。

<asp:DropDownList ID="ddlRegion" runat="server" AutoPostBack="true" />

<GraphBtn:WinampButton ID="btnSearch" runat="server" TemplateName="GoNext" Text="Go" AutoPostBack="true"/>

但不是“刷新”。页面,会发生什么,它只是对当前列进行排序或更改信息。怎么不解雇&#39;像以前一样做的回发?相反,它似乎是由AJAX加载,但我根本没有在我的页面上使用AJAX。

后面的VB确实通过SQL更改了值。之前它曾经没有问题解决回发现在我无法让它工作。不幸的是,我需要它使用后置来使RadGrid正常运行。

注意:它也不在更新面板中。

1 个答案:

答案 0 :(得分:2)

您应该在页面中添加RadAjaxManager:

<telerik:RadAjaxManager ID="masterAjaxManager" runat="server" />

在此之后,您可以在代码中绑定相关控件:

masterAjaxManager.AjaxSettings.AddAjaxSetting(ajaxifiedControl, updatedControl)